The artwork is a set of traditional costumes from various ethnic minorities in China, including Miao, Dong, and Tujia.
These costumes showcase the rich cultural significance and historical context, reflecting the unique styles and traditional values of different ethnic groups.
Firstly, let's take a look at the Miao ethnic group's dance costume.
The outfit consists of a long-sleeved top and a skirt.
The top features bright colors and exquisite embroidery, demonstrating the enthusiasm and vitality of the Miao people.
The skirt is predominantly blue with various patterns such as flowers, animals, and geometric shapes.
This design not only adheres to the traditional aesthetics of the Miao but also incorporates modern fashion elements.
Next is the Dong ethnic group's dance costume.
The outfit consists of a long robe and a black silk waistband.
The robe features alternating red and black stripes, while the waistband is made of black silk.
This design is simple yet powerful, showcasing the bravery and resilience of the Dong people.
Lastly, we have the Tujia ethnic group's dance costume.
The outfit consists of a long-sleeved top and a wide-pleated skirt.
The top features white and red patterns, while the skirt is primarily green with various floral designs.
This design embodies both the traditional aesthetics of the Tujia and a romantic atmosphere.
In addition to the costumes, there is also a series of accessories such as necklaces, earrings, and hairpins.
These accessories are usually made of metal or gemstones, complementing the costumes and enhancing the overall artistic effect.
Overall, this set of artworks demonstrates the diverse cultural significance and historical context of China's ethnic minorities.
They are not only an art form but also an essential component of each ethnic group's culture.
By appreciating these artworks, we can better understand and respect the cultural traditions of different ethnic groups, promoting cultural exchange and harmonious development.
